UK particle physicist Mark Thomson selected as next CERN boss – Physics World Thomson will become the 17th director-general of the CERN particle-physics laboratory when he takes up the position in 2026

CERN has named the UK particle physicist Mark Thomson as its next director-general, to replace Fabiola Gianotti when she steps down after her second five-year term next year. πŸ§ͺ
